真实的国产乱ⅩXXX66竹夫人,五月香六月婷婷激情综合,亚洲日本VA一区二区三区,亚洲精品一区二区三区麻豆

成都創(chuàng)新互聯(lián)網(wǎng)站制作重慶分公司

java中出現(xiàn)內(nèi)存溢出如何解決

本篇文章為大家展示了java中出現(xiàn)內(nèi)存溢出如何解決,內(nèi)容簡明扼要并且容易理解,絕對能使你眼前一亮,通過這篇文章的詳細介紹希望你能有所收獲。

成都創(chuàng)新互聯(lián)公司是一家集網(wǎng)站建設,尼瑪企業(yè)網(wǎng)站建設,尼瑪品牌網(wǎng)站建設,網(wǎng)站定制,尼瑪網(wǎng)站建設報價,網(wǎng)絡營銷,網(wǎng)絡優(yōu)化,尼瑪網(wǎng)站推廣為一體的創(chuàng)新建站企業(yè),幫助傳統(tǒng)企業(yè)提升企業(yè)形象加強企業(yè)競爭力。可充分滿足這一群體相比中小企業(yè)更為豐富、高端、多元的互聯(lián)網(wǎng)需求。同時我們時刻保持專業(yè)、時尚、前沿,時刻以成就客戶成長自我,堅持不斷學習、思考、沉淀、凈化自己,讓我們?yōu)楦嗟钠髽I(yè)打造出實用型網(wǎng)站。

常用的java框架有哪些

1.SpringMVC,Spring Web MVC是一種基于Java的實現(xiàn)了Web MVC設計模式的請求驅(qū)動類型的輕量級Web框架。2.Shiro,Apache Shiro是Java的一個安全框架。3.Mybatis,MyBatis 是支持普通 SQL查詢,存儲過程和高級映射的優(yōu)秀持久層框架。4.Dubbo,Dubbo是一個分布式服務框架。5.Maven,Maven是個項目管理和構(gòu)建自動化工具。6.RabbitMQ,RabbitMQ是用Erlang實現(xiàn)的一個高并發(fā)高可靠AMQP消息隊列服務器。7.Ehcache,EhCache 是一個純Java的進程內(nèi)緩存框架。

1、概念

內(nèi)存溢出是指應用系統(tǒng)中存在不可回收的內(nèi)部才能,最終使程序運行所需的內(nèi)存大于虛擬機所提供的最大內(nèi)存。

2、Java內(nèi)存溢出類型

(1)JVM Heap(堆)溢出

java堆是線程共有的區(qū)域,主要用來存放對象實例,幾乎所有的java對象都在這里分配內(nèi)存,也是JVM內(nèi)存管理最大的區(qū)域。java堆內(nèi)存分年輕代和年老代,堆內(nèi)存溢出一般是年老代溢出

解決方法:手動設置JVM Heap(堆)的大小。  

(2)PermGen space溢出

解決方法: 手動設置MaxPermSize大小

(3)棧溢出

棧溢出的原因一般是循環(huán)調(diào)用方法導致棧幀不斷增多,棧深度不斷增加,最終沒有內(nèi)存可以分配。

解決方法:修改程序。

上述內(nèi)容就是java中出現(xiàn)內(nèi)存溢出如何解決,你們學到知識或技能了嗎?如果還想學到更多技能或者豐富自己的知識儲備,歡迎關(guān)注創(chuàng)新互聯(lián)行業(yè)資訊頻道。


文章題目:java中出現(xiàn)內(nèi)存溢出如何解決
轉(zhuǎn)載來源:http://weahome.cn/article/jdgddd.html

其他資訊

在線咨詢

微信咨詢

電話咨詢

028-86922220(工作日)

18980820575(7×24)

提交需求

返回頂部